E-Recycling Rates

EPA 2009, US

Products (millions)

Ready to be recycled Disposed Collected for

Recycling

Recycling Rate

(by weight)

Televisions 27.2 22.7 4.6 17%

Computer Products 47.4 29.4 18 38%

Cell Phones 141 129 11.7 8%
